| 3.5 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 6/10 | 4/5 | 8/10 | 3/5 | 14/20 | Mar 2, 2007 12oz bottle acquired in trade. Poured a dark brown color with a small sized tan head. My 1st impression was that the aroma was off. I just couldn’t put my finger on it. This off aroma died down somewhat as the beer aired out. Aromas of sour cherries, roast, chocolate, caramel, and woody. Tastes of roast, chocolate, coffee, licorice and some tobacco. I thought this was thin for an imperial stout. Just noticed that this was 12%, I never would have guessed that! bu11zeye (5530), Frisco, Texas, USA
